Archived: Family of Missing Student Honors 7 Year Anniversary

It’s been nearly seven years since St. John’s University student Josh Guimond disappeared after leaving a small card party around midnight. His friends and family will return to Collegeville next week to mark the November 9 anniversary. There will be public events to remember Guimond, and to demand answers.

On Saturday the inaugural "Justice for Josh" march will be at noon near St. John’s. There will also be a march at the Stearns County Sheriff’s office at 2:00 p.m.
The family maintains that Guimond was taken against his will, and they’re asking the sheriff’s office to release all the information it has on the case. Sheriff John Sanner says his office has spent thousands of hours on the case and he’s just as frustrated as the family that it hasn’t been solved.

Josh’s father, Bob Guimond, will be in the KVSC studio on Friday at 12:30 P-M for a live interview with News Director Chris Duffy.
